Wie Open Access Learning Programmierfähigkeiten verbessert

Open Access Learning hat die Art und Weise revolutioniert, wie Programmierkenntnisse erworben und weiterentwickelt werden. Indem Lernmaterialien frei zugänglich gemacht werden, können Lernende weltweit jederzeit und ohne finanzielle Barrieren auf hochwertige Ressourcen zurückgreifen. Dies schafft eine inklusive Lernumgebung, die individuelle Lerngeschwindigkeiten unterstützt und die Anpassung an verschiedene Erfahrungslevels ermöglicht. In diesem Kontext profitieren angehende Programmierer nicht nur von einer breiten Wissensbasis, sondern auch von der Möglichkeit, praxisnah und kontinuierlich zu üben und sich zu vernetzen.

Zugang zu vielfältigen Lernressourcen

Breites Spektrum an Programmiersprachen

Dank Open Access Learning können Nutzer auf eine große Bandbreite an Kursen und Tutorials zugreifen, die von klassischen Sprachen wie Java und C++ bis hin zu modernen wie Python und JavaScript reichen. Diese Vielfalt ermöglicht es den Lernenden, ihr Wissen in unterschiedlichen Bereichen auszubauen und je nach Projektanforderung die passende Sprache auszuwählen. Dadurch entsteht eine solide Basis, die für weiterführende Projekte und professionelle Herausforderungen essenziell ist.

Interaktive und praxisnahe Übungen

Neben theoretischem Wissen bieten viele Open Access Plattformen interaktive Übungen und Coding Challenges, die das Gelernte festigen. Diese praxisorientierten Trainings helfen dabei, Konzepte schneller zu verstehen und anzuwenden. Durch sofortiges Feedback wird der Lernprozess intensiviert und Fehler können direkt korrigiert werden, was den Lernerfolg maßgeblich steigert.

Aktuelle und stets aktualisierte Inhalte

In der schnelllebigen Welt der Programmierung ist es entscheidend, stets auf dem neuesten Stand zu bleiben. Open Access Inhalte werden regelmäßig gepflegt und erweitert, um aktuelle Trends, Frameworks und Best Practices einzubeziehen. Dadurch profitieren die Lernenden von zeitgemäßen Kenntnissen, die sie direkt in der Arbeitswelt oder bei persönlichen Projekten anwenden können.

Förderung von selbstbestimmtem Lernen

Individuelle Lernpfade gestalten

Durch den uneingeschränkten Zugang zu Open Access Materialien können Programmieranfänger und Fortgeschrittene ihre eigenen Lernpfade definieren und individuell anpassen. Diese Freiheit unterstützt den Aufbau von Kompetenzen in einem eigenen Tempo, reduziert Frustration und erhöht die Nachhaltigkeit des Lernprozesses. Somit entsteht ein persönlicher Bildungsweg, der optimal auf die eigenen Bedürfnisse abgestimmt ist.

Motivation durch Eigenverantwortung

Selbstbestimmtes Lernen fördert die Eigenverantwortung der Lernenden. Indem sie selbst entscheiden, wann, wie und was sie lernen, steigt die intrinsische Motivation. Diese gesteigerte Motivation ist gerade beim Erlernen komplexer Programmiersprachen und Frameworks entscheidend, um dranzubleiben und Rückschläge zu überwinden.

Zeitliche und örtliche Flexibilität

Open Access Learning entkoppelt den Lernprozess von festen Zeiten und Orten. Programmier-Enthusiasten können so auch Berufstätigkeit, Studium oder andere Verpflichtungen mit dem Lernen verbinden. Diese Flexibilität ermöglicht eine bessere Integration des Lernens in den Alltag und trägt so zu einer kontinuierlichen Weiterentwicklung der Programmierfähigkeiten bei.

Gemeinschaft und Austausch in der Open Access Szene

Durch die offene Zugänglichkeit von Lernplattformen entstehen lebendige Gemeinschaften, in denen Nutzer ihre Codes und Projekte teilen können. Das gegenseitige Feedback ermöglicht es, eigene Fehler zu erkennen und von den Erfahrungen anderer zu profitieren. Dieser Prozess erhöht die Qualität der eigenen Programmierarbeit und fördert die Entwicklung kreativer Lösungsansätze.